You will be responsible for diagnosing the extent of the damage, repairing and replacing damaged parts, and refinishing the vehicle to its original appearance. Also, you will realign body frames, remove dents and dings, repair and replace damaged glass, sand and refinish repaired surfaces, test fit and align repaired parts, and perform quality inspections.

Requirements:

  • 3+ years of experience in heavy collision repair
  • Proficient in frame repair, welding, panel replacement, and body filler repairs
  • I-CAR or ASE Certification a PLUS!

The schedule for this position is Monday - Friday 7 am-3:30 pm, and Saturdays as needed.
